METHOD OF SPECIES DETERMINATION OF POWDER FROM CANNED VELVET ANTLERS OF RED DEER, NEW ZEALAND DEER AND REINDEER

FIELD: agriculture.;SUBSTANCE: invention is a method of species determination of powder from canned velvet antlers of red deer, New Zealand deer and reindeer, characterized in that the determination is carried out over a range of concentrations in the powder of chromium and/or aluminium. When the concentration range of chromium within 2.5-7.5 mcg/g and/or aluminium in the range of 85.0-125.0 mcg/g the powder should be considered made from red deer velvet antlers, with a range of chromium of 0.1-1.0 mcg/g and/or aluminium of 4.5-12.5 mcg/g - of New Zealand deer velvet antlers, with a range of chromium of 20.0-45.0 mcg/g and/or aluminium of 185.0-285.0 mcg/g - of reindeer velvet antlers.;EFFECT: invention enables through a comparative study of the biochemical and biological properties of velvet antlers of a deer, New Zealand deer and reindeer to determine the indicators which enable to identify the species of velvet antlers and eliminate forgery of velvet antler powder.;7 tbl, 5 ex
